| 0:30.0 | Hey all, Glenn Kirschner here. So Attorney General Merrick Garland and the |
| 0:41.3 | Civil Rights Division of the Department of Justice just announced that it was |
| 0:45.4 | launching a third pattern or practice investigation into the conduct of a |
| 0:51.5 | major city police department. This time, Phoenix, Arizona. DOJ is already conducting |
| 0:58.5 | pattern or practice investigations into the Minneapolis Police Department, |
| 1:03.2 | into the Louisville Police Department, and now it's adding a third. This is a |
| 1:08.1 | hat trick of pattern or practice investigations. This time it's the Phoenix |
| 1:13.5 | Police Department. And friends, these investigations are really important. Here |
| 1:20.0 | is some of the reporting about DOJ's announcement. This headline from CNBC, |
| 1:27.1 | Justice Department investigating Phoenix police practices, including use of |
| 1:32.7 | deadly force in Civil Rights probe. And DOJ issued its own press release announcing |
| 1:40.5 | this investigation. And here is part of what the Department of Justice says. This |
| 1:46.3 | investigation will assess all types of use of force by Phoenix police officers, |
| 1:51.3 | including deadly force. The investigation will also seek to determine whether |
| 1:56.9 | Phoenix police department engages in retaliatory activity against people for |
| 2:03.1 | conduct protected by the First Amendment, as well as whether Phoenix police |
| 2:08.3 | department engages in discriminatory policing. And whether the Phoenix police |
